The Regional Alliance has established a new Curriculum, Instruction and
Assessment Network and Electronic Discussion Group (RA-CIA) designed to
examine issues of implementing frameworks and standards based math, science
and technology programs in K-12 schools. While RA-ASSESSMENT and
RA-CURRIC-FRAMWKS will still exists as listserves, the Alliance will focus
its information disssemination efforts and major postings in math, science
and technology curriculum, instruction, assessment and professional
development on RA-CIA. Information about Network activities and professional
development opportunities will be publicized on RA-CIA.
